Основы деятельности Linux для новичков

Основы деятельности Linux для новичков

Linux представляет собой операционную систему с открытым оригинальным программным кодом. Система приобрела популярность среди программистов, администраторов и простых юзеров. Освоение основных принципов обеспечивает доступ к производительному набору инструментов для решения задач.

Новичкам существенно понимать отличительные особенности от знакомых платформ. Графический интерфейс присутствует, но большинство операции осуществляются через командную строку. Консоль дает прямой доступ к возможностям и позволяет автоматизировать задачи.

Постижение 1xbet нуждается в последовательного метода. Вначале нужно разобраться с файловой системой и навигацией по каталогам. Затем нужно изучить команды для работы с файлами, процессами и наборами программ. Понимание полномочий доступа представляет значимую часть изучения.

Прикладной опыт выполняет основную роль в постижении. Инсталляция дистрибутива на виртуальную машину помогает проводить опыты без риска утраты данных. Регулярная практика закрепляет знания и формирует уверенность в работе с средствами платформы.

Что такое Linux и где он используется

Linux выступает ядром операционной системы, разработанным Линусом Торвальдсом в 1991 году. Ядро обеспечивает взаимодействие между аппаратным обеспечением машины и программной обеспечением. На фундаменте ядра создаются многочисленные дистрибутивы с особым комплектом программ и конфигураций.

Открытый исходный код позволяет каждому юзеру исследовать, модифицировать и делиться платформу. Разработчики по всему миру вносят вклад в оптимизацию 1хбет и создание новых функций. Такой метод гарантирует высокую стабильность и безопасность платформы.

Платформа используется в разнообразных сферах технологий:

  • Серверы и комплексы обслуживания данных задействуют дистрибутивы для размещения веб-сайтов и приложений.
  • Суперкомпьютеры функционируют на специализированных редакциях для исследовательских подсчетов.
  • Встроенные устройства содержат маршрутизаторы, телевизоры и бытовую аппаратуру.
  • Мобильные системы базируются на измененном ядре.

Распространенные дистрибутивы включают Ubuntu, Debian, Fedora и Arch. Каждый дистрибутив ориентирован на специфическую аудиторию и цели. Выбор конкретной версии зависит от навыков пользователя и требований проекта.

Как организована файловая система

Файловая система в Linux организована в форме иерархической структуры. Главный папка обозначается значком слэш и служит стартовой позицией для всех остальных папок. Все файлы и каталоги находятся внутри этой иерархии независимо от материального размещения на дисках.

Корневой директорий содержит стандартные папки с установленными ролями. Каталог bin держит выполняемые файлы основных команд. Директория etc вмещает настроечные файлы платформы и размещенных программ. Директория home включает индивидуальные папки пользователей с их файлами и настройками.

Системные файлы размещаются в отдельных директориях. Папка var вмещает динамические информацию наподобие журналов и временных файлов. Директория usr содержит программы и библиотеки для клиентских приложений. Каталог tmp используется для промежуточного размещения 1xbet казино и стирается при перезагрузке.

Монтирование дает возможность подключать разнообразные носители к файловой платформе. Подключаемые накопители, флешки и удаленные хранилища делаются достижимыми через точки присоединения. Каталог mnt классически задействуется для промежуточного присоединения накопителей. Директория media автоматически монтирует портативные устройства при их привязке к машине.

Базовые команды терминала

Терминал предоставляет символьный интерфейс для взаимодействия с системой. Команда ls выводит содержимое рабочей каталога и показывает файлы с папками. Опции позволяют получить данные о объемах, полномочиях доступа и времени модификации.

Перемещение по файловой системе осуществляется командой cd. Указание адреса транспортирует юзера в требуемый директорий. Команда pwd отображает целый адрес текущего позиции в иерархии.

Команда mkdir формирует свежие директории с заданным названием. Удаление пустых директорий выполняет rmdir, а rm ликвидирует файлы и заполненные каталоги. Копирование объектов осуществляется через cp, перемещение выполняет mv.

Просмотр состава файлов доступен через множество инструкций. Программа cat выводит весь текст в консоль. Команда less дает возможность просматривать крупные файлы постранично. Инструмент head показывает первые линии, tail отображает финальные строки файла.

Обнаружение файлов осуществляет команда find с заданием условий. Инструмент grep находит символьные паттерны внутри файлов. Команда man дает 1xbet информационную информацию по каждой команде платформы.

Взаимодействие с файлами и каталогами

Создание файлов выполняется разными методами. Команда touch генерирует пустой файл с определенным названием или освежает время правки существующего. Текстовые программы nano и vim помогают создавать файлы с содержимым сразу в терминале.

Дублирование требует задания оригинала и приемника. Команда cp клонирует файл в иную каталог с сохранением подлинника. Ключ вложенного копирования помогает взаимодействовать с полными папками и их составом. Перемещение файлов инструкцией mv синхронно удаляет элемент из исходного местоположения.

Удаление файлов предполагает осторожности. Команда rm безвозвратно ликвидирует заданные объекты без переноса в корзину. Ключи дают возможность ликвидировать директории с контентом или требовать одобрение перед любой действием. Возврат стертых 1хбет сведений обычно недостижимо без профильных инструментов.

Обнаружение файлов выполняется по различным критериям. Команда find находит файлы по названию, объему, дате изменения или формату. Утилита locate задействует заранее сформированную базу данных для оперативного поиска по названию. Команда which определяет позицию выполняемых файлов приложений в системных каталогах.

Инсталляция и удаление программ

Пакетные управляющие системы автоматизируют инсталляцию программного обеспечения. Каждый дистрибутив задействует собственный систему управления для контроля приложениями. Debian и Ubuntu применяют apt, Fedora работает с dnf, Arch использует pacman.

Инсталляция программ предполагает прав суперпользователя. Команда sudo дает временные привилегии для системных манипуляций. Менеджер получает файлы из репозиториев и самостоятельно устраняет связи между библиотеками.

Обновление платформы поддерживает актуальность приложений. Команда актуализации согласует сведения о наличных модификациях. Очередная команда upgrade инсталлирует свежие версии с исправлениями защиты.

Удаление приложений расчищает дисковое место. Управляющая система пакетов ликвидирует программу вместе с 1xbet казино настроечными файлами при использовании подходящего опции. Самостоятельное ликвидация связей расчищает платформу от лишних библиотек.

Репозитории содержат одобренные комплекты приложений. Подключение дополнительных хранилищ увеличивает диапазон программ. Инсталляция из непроверенных источников создает угрозы защиты.

Права доступа и юзеры

Механизм полномочий доступа управляет действия с файлами и каталогами. Каждый объект обладает собственника и группу с установленными разрешениями. Права разделяются на чтение, изменение и исполнение для хозяина, группы и остальных пользователей.

Команда ls с параметром отображает права в текстовом представлении. Начальный значок обозначает категорию элемента, следующие девять устанавливают разрешения для трех классов. Символы обозначают доступные действия, прочерки указывают недостаток полномочий.

Изменение полномочий осуществляется инструкцией chmod. Текстовый режим задействует литеры для включения или исключения разрешений. Цифровой метод задействует трехзначные шифры, где каждая разряд отображает итог параметров манипуляций.

Администрирование пользователями гарантирует безопасность системы. Команда useradd создает новую учетную аккаунт с персональной каталогом. Ликвидация осуществляет userdel с возможностью сохранения индивидуальных файлов. Команда passwd модифицирует ключ пользовательской аккаунта.

Группы объединяют пользователей для совместного доступа к источникам. Команда groupadd создает новую группу. Внесение пользователя в группу увеличивает 1хбет его права доступа к файлам данной группы.

Как контролировать платформой

Контроль процессами позволяет регулировать функционирование приложений. Команда ps выводит реестр активных процессов с идентификаторами. Инструмент top показывает изменяющуюся информацию о использовании процессора и оперативной памяти в текущем времени.

Прекращение процессов выполняется командой kill с определением номера. Разнообразные сигналы позволяют корректно прекратить программу или насильственно прекратить застывшее приложение. Команда killall прекращает все процессы с указанным названием.

Системные службы обеспечивают деятельность фоновых сервисов. Система управления systemd контролирует запуском и прекращением сервисов в современных дистрибутивах. Команда systemctl помогает запускать, прекращать и перезапускать службы.

Отслеживание мощностей содействует находить неполадки производительности. Команда df отображает применение дискового места. Утилита free выводит величину свободной и задействованной оперативной памяти. Команда uptime показывает время работы системы и нагрузку.

Регулирование 1xbet зеркало онлайн питанием выполняется выделенными инструкциями. Команда shutdown программирует выключение через заданное время. Рестарт осуществляется командой reboot с штатным прекращением процессов.

С чего приступить постижение Linux

Подбор дистрибутива задает стартовый этап в постижении платформы 1xbet. Ubuntu обеспечивает удобный интерфейс и подробную описание для начинающих. Linux Mint предоставляет привычное пространство пользовательского стола. Fedora обеспечивает современные технологии с сочетанием надежности.

Установка на виртуальную машину помогает проводить опыты без угроз. Приложения VirtualBox или VMware генерируют отдельную среду для практики. Виртуализация обеспечивает опцию испытывать дистрибутивы и восстанавливать систему после неполадок.

Постижение консольной строки вырабатывает фундаментальные компетенции деятельности. Постоянная работа с консолью закрепляет владение инструкций. Исполнение заданий через командную строку углубляет понимание механизмов деятельности 1xbet казино операционной системы.

Постижение описания расширяет знания о опциях. Вмонтированные справочные страницы вмещают описание команд и опций. Веб-ресурсы и форумы обеспечивают способы распространенных неполадок.

Участие в инициативах с открытым программным кодом развивает прикладные навыки. Простые задания дают практику взаимодействия в коллективе. Вклад в совершенствование приложений расширяет осознание структуры системы.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*